AIZ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2019 in Review

373 of the 4,604 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Assurant (AIZ) for Q2 2019, worth a combined $6.07B — up 11% from $5.46B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 60 funds closed out of AIZ and 47 opened new positions — a net loss of 13 holders — while 115 trimmed existing stakes and 146 added.

The largest buyer was Wellington Management Group, adding an estimated $108M. The largest seller was Element Capital Management, cutting an estimated $141M.
